The Ambassador Hotel is pet-friendly and part of the Marriot chain of hotels, specifically their Autograph Collection. This luxury hotel is within one of the city’s most historic buildings and includes updated amenities with a downtown location. The newly renovated rooms and suites have plush bedding, ergonomic workstations, and living areas. All guest rooms have air conditioning, living/sitting areas, evening turndown service, hairdryers, lighted makeup mirrors, safes, irons, desks, complimentary bottled water, tea and coffeemakers, minibars, minifridges, phones, iPod docks, and at least 32-inch TVs with premium movie channels, cable, HBO, ESPN, and CNN. You can also upgrade to a more spacious room or one with a separate living area.

Take advantage of the free shuttle service to explore Tulsa attractions without having to worry about parking. While on the property, visit the fitness center or take advantage of business amenities. Get room service any time of the day or enjoy a sit-down meal at The Chalkboard, where you will find handcrafted cocktails and American dishes. You also have the choice of either a continental or full American breakfast for a small fee.

Address: Ambassador Hotel, 1324 South Main Street, Tulsa, OK, 918-587-8200

Get Ready to Go!

  1. 1. Plan & Book:
    • Visit the website and book directly, or call ahead to confirm hours.
    • Find your stay: If needed, search for Hotel Deals nearby. Read reviews and book directly with the hotel, requesting any special amenities (romantic, kid-friendly, pet-friendly).
    • Book your flight: If flying, compare flights and book directly with the airline. Add your frequent flier number and reserve your seat.
  2. Plan your trip:
    • Estimate your driving time: Use Google Maps (click the blue 'Directions' arrow in the search box).

Need some more help?


Read our Reservations & Travel Planning Tips guide.